9mm Ammo Comparison

Originally designed as a handgun caliber, the 9mm has reinvented itself multiple times throughout its brief 115-or-so years. In that time period, it’s been found in the barrel of full-sized handguns, pocket pistols, revolvers, carbines, and even submachine guns. This variety of uses for a single caliber leaves many shooters who buy 9mm ammo confused about 9mm Luger vs. 9mm NATO or 9mm Luger vs. 9mm Parabellum or 9x19mm vs. 9mm. The simple answer is that it’s all the same – other than the NATO ammo being slightly heavier.

The 9x19mm Parabellum is an ammunition cartridge with a bullet measuring 9mm in diameter and a casing that measures 19mm in length. The name “Parabellum” comes from the motto of the first company to manufacture 9x19mm ammo, the German munitions manufacturer Deutsche Waffen und Munitionsfabriken (DWM). The DWM’s Latin motto – “Si vis pacem, para bellum” – translates to “If you want peace, prepare for war,” and therefore Parabellum means “prepare for war.”

The cartridge is often labeled as the 9mm Luger, associated with its developer’s last name (in other words, the 9x19mm Parabellum and 9mm Luger are the same cartridge). Other times, it’s 9mm NATO, which is still the same size ammunition, but with a slightly heavier bullet – 124 grain (gr) compared to 115 gr – and loaded to a higher pressure (think +P) than traditional range or training rounds.

The 9mm cartridge, unlike most other ammunitions, has a slightly tapered casing. When stacking bullets side by side, notice the spacing difference between the bottom of the casing and the top. This increases the reliability and accuracy of feeding ammo from the magazine into the firearm, allowing it to happen quickly and without fail.

In 1902, DWM firearms designer Georg Luger developed the 9mm Parabellum as a service cartridge, designed for the DWM Luger semi-automatic pistol called the Pistole Parabellum, aka the Luger. He designed it to be lethal at 50 meters.

This new caliber improved on the previous handgun ammunition, which was large and heavy. Still today, the compact cartridge has less recoil and allows for easy handling. It’s lightweight, accurate, and because of its small size, handguns chambered in 9mm hold significantly more cartridges than those in higher calibers.

By the time WWI erupted, the first submachine guns were introduced and they were chambered for 9mm ammunition – given its ability to penetrate through field gear. Magazine-fed, fully automatic carbines, some of these submachine guns could shoot 900 rounds a minute.

How To Choose The Right Ammo For Your 9mm?

Choosing the right ammunition for your 9mm is essential to get accuracy & optimal performance. As many options are available, you must be clear about where you will spend.

Here are some essential factors to consider when choosing the appropriate ammunition for your 9mm pistol:

  • Purpose: Be clear about your intent to buy. Do you need ammo for self-defense, target shooting, or hunting? Different ammo options are available for various purposes, so choose for your intended use.
  • Bullet type: 9mm calibers are available in dozens of loads, but the three main bullets for 9mm are Full Metal Jacket (FMJ), Hollow Point (HP), and jacketed Hollow Points.
    • FMJ Bullets are more accurate & affordable, especially for target practice and military use.
    • Hollow Point Bullets are more pricey but expand well compared to FMJ. HP bullets are a popular choice for self-defense purposes.
    • Jacketed Hollow Point bullets are a combination of FMJ & HP bullets. They are widely used for self-defense and are effective against soft targets.

  • Bullet weight: The bullet’s weight will affect the round’s velocity and energy. Common bullet weights for 9mm include 115gr, 124gr, 125gr, and 147gr. Heavier shells will have more power, but they will also be slower.
  • Velocity: The velocity of the round will affect its penetration. The average speed for 9mm bullets from most manufacturers comes around 900 to 1500 FPS, depending on the grain.
  • Brand: Spend some time researching brands. There are many brand options available for 9mm caliber on the market. Some brands are more trusted & popular than others, so spend your money on trusted brands.
  • Please read the reviews: Before you buy any ammo, it is a good idea to read the reviews. This will give you an idea of how the ammo performs regarding accuracy, recoil, and penetration.
  • Spend Wisely: Always shop within your budget. Check sales & discounted prices. Buy in bulk if you are a regular shooter.
  • Check Local Laws: Be aware of any local, state, or federal regulations that may impact your ability to purchase certain types of ammunition.

FAQs About 9mm Calibers

Q: What is the difference between 9mm and 9mm Luger?

Ans: Except names, nothing at all! They are the same cartridge. The name “9mm Luger” is the most common name for this cartridge, but it is also sometimes called 9mm Parabellum, 9x19mm, or simply “9mm”.

Q: What are the two types of 9mm ammo?

Ans: 9mm calibers are available in numerous loads, however the most popular bullet types are:

  • Full Metal Jacket: More accurate & affordable, especially used in a civilian context for training and range practice.
  • Hollow Points: More pricey but expand well compared to FMJ. HP bullets are a popular choice for self-defense purposes.

Q: What is the deadliest 9mm round?

Ans: The deadliest 9mm round is the Federal HST. It is a hollow point bullet that is designed to expand upon impact, creating a larger wound cavity and stopping the target more effectively. The HST is also very reliable, and it has been used by law enforcement agencies and military forces around the world.

Q: What grain 9mm do police use?

Ans: The most common 9mm that police use is 124 grains. This grain weight is a good compromise between velocity and penetration, and it is also effective in expanding upon impact. Other popular grain weights for police use include 115 grains and 147 grains.

Q: What is the effective range of 9mm ammunition?

Ans: 9mm is primarily a close to medium-range cartridge, with an effective range of around 50 to 100 yards for most shooters. The bullet travels about 2400 yards when fired at the optimal angle to maximize distance.

Q: What grain 9mm bullet is best for self-defense?

Ans: 124 grain is a popular choice for many people, as it is a versatile grain weight that can be effective in a variety of situations.

Q: Which 9mm is best for Target Shooting?

Ans: Always go with 115 Grain 9mm for target shooting. This is a lighter grain weight, so it will have a higher velocity and less recoil. This will be a good choice for people who are looking for a round that is easy to shoot accurately.

Q: What’s better, 124 grain or 115 grain 9mm?

Ans: Both look almost good options. The 115-grain rounds are light and fast that make it a good choice for target shooting and self defense. On the other hand, 124-grain rounds are heavy and slow which can result in slightly better penetration and terminal ballistics & make it a good choice for competition shooting.
